What Causes Anxiety Disorders?

People with anxiety disorders often feel fearful and worry that are insignificant to actual danger. They may also experience physical symptoms like rapid pulse, sweating or a shortness of breath.

Both psychotherapy and medication also referred to as talk therapy, are effective treatments for anxiety disorders. Each has its own advantages.

Genetics

Genetics is a major cause to anxiety disorders. People who have a history of anxiety in their family are at a higher risk of developing this condition. It is also evident that genetics can cause anxiety to flare up in certain situations and make people more prone to experience symptoms of the condition. Scientists are continuing to work on identifying which genes cause anxiety. They are hoping to discover a way that will prevent anxiety disorders in people who have certain genetics.

Anxiety runs in families and those with close relatives who suffer from anxiety are more likely to suffer from it. Genetic studies of identical twins have also demonstrated that there is a connection between genes and anxiety disorders. In fact one of the most important discoveries in the study of anxiety's genetics is the discovery that a duplication at the chromosome 15 gene is associated with a greater likelihood of suffering from panic and phobia disorder.

Researchers have a clear understanding of the role that genetics play in anxiety. However, it's important to remember that environmental factors can also cause the condition. This is true for those who have a family history, as well as those without. Some studies have shown people who suffer from chronic stress, trauma events or other mental disorders are more likely to experience anxiety.

A large number of association studies based on genes (GWAS) have identified a substantial heritability for both past and present anxiety disorders and related traits. However, the vast majority of the anxiety-related genes have not yet been discovered. The future GWAS will require more in-depth and more systematic phenotyping to identify the specific mechanisms that connect genotype to the phenotype. Particularly it will be necessary to determine whether there are differences between sexes in the susceptibility of a person's genes to anxiety and to differentiate the pleiotropic and disorder-specific loci that influence a range of anxiety-related phenotypes. In addition, greater variety in the study samples is required to identify and replicate the majority of loci that are associated with anxiety. These are the major obstacles in the advancement of anxiety genomics.

Environmental stress

People with anxiety disorders experience anxiety and fear that is extreme and insignificant to the circumstances. This can cause great distress and have a negative impact on their daily lives, including family, work and social activities. The cause of anxiety disorders is not fully known, but a variety of factors may be involved. Genetic factors as well as brain chemistry, environmental stressors and life experiences are all possible causes. In addition certain health conditions and medications can cause anxiety.

People who are born with certain traits, such as a tendency to be shy or nervous are more susceptible to anxiety. Genetics can alter the way brain chemicals that regulate fear and emotions work. If these chemicals aren't functioning properly, anxiety disorders can occur. People who have a family member with anxiety disorders are also at a higher risk.

Mental health conditions

Everyone experiences anxiety from time to the. It's the brain's reaction to stress, and also a sign of danger. When anxiety becomes chronic it can affect your daily life. It is important to talk to a doctor and get an evaluation.

Anxiety disorders are typically caused by mental health conditions. For instance, people with bipolar disorder or depression might suffer from anxiety-related symptoms. People who suffer from certain physical ailments like heart disease or diabetes, have an increased risk of developing anxiety. People who have experienced abuse or trauma are more likely to develop anxiety, also known as post-traumatic disorder (PTSD).

Many different kinds of medications can help reduce anxiety symptoms, but it's crucial to discuss all options with your physician. Different kinds of anxiety can be better treated with different medications.

SSRIs and SNRIs are frequently used to treat anxiety. They include fluoxetine, 5097533 citalopram, and duloxetine. Tricyclic antidepressants are another class of antidepressants that can aid in the treatment of anxiety. They include imipramine and clomipramine.

Substance abuse

Everyone feels anxious at times However, a real anxiety disorder is one that causes constant anxiety and fear that causes problems with daily activities. Anxiety can be caused by an event or circumstance such as a job or public speech. For some anxiety can become chronic and even destructive. It's important for people who have a co-occurring anxiety disorder as well as a addiction issues to seek professional help. A dual diagnosis treatment center can provide the care and support needed to recover.

Substance abuse can mask the symptoms of anxiety disorders and make it more difficult to diagnose. Alcohol and certain drugs can trigger symptoms similar to anxiety, such as restlessness, anxiety, nervousness and irritability. These symptoms can also be caused by withdrawal. If anxiety and addiction issues are inextricably linked, it can be difficult to distinguish whether the anxiety is caused or worsened by their alcohol or drug use.

Some substances can actually cause anxiety, particularly stimulants such as cocaine or prescription medications used to treat att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D). These drugs enhance the activity of certain areas of the brain that are involved in depression and anxiety. In time, users can develop a semi permanent state of anxiety. This is aggravated by stopping the drug or experiencing withdrawal.

Research has shown that around 20 percent of those diagnosed with anxiety disorders suffer from a substance use disorder according to the Anxiety and Depression Association of America. Health issues, financial problems, relationship problems and other stressors are frequently associated with substance abuse.
